What is Hubble Protocol?
Hubble Protocol is a financial platform building sustainable Decentralized Finance services on Solana. Hubble's core service centers around a low-interest, stablecoin borrowing mechanism. Hubble's US Dollar-pegged stablecoin, USDH, can be borrowed against a variety of assets, including ETH, BTC, and SOL.

What is USDH?
Hubble is a DeFi protocol built on Solana. Its stablecoin, USDH, is able to be borrowed against a user's assets, providing more liquidity in their long-term holdings. HBB is Hubble's governance token which can be staked and will become the protocol's governance token when it transitions to be a DAO.

What is Kamino Finance?
Kamino Finance is an automated liquidity solution that reshapes the entire decentralized exchange (DEX) landscape of the Solana ecosystem with an improved, actively managed, brand-new liquidity layer.
